    I want to use this pattern for a blanket. Can I switch the YO for KFB?

    • @sowoolly
      @sowoolly  5 місяців тому

      You can, but then you’d remove the little holes, plus you’d be modifying the pattern. In row 1 instead of yo, K4, you should kfb, K3. And then, instead of K4, yo, you should K3, kfb.

    I don’t understand how many to cast on. She said 13, then,26 then add 4 then add 5. What the heck?

    • @sowoolly
      @sowoolly  5 місяців тому

      You need to cast on multiples of 13 + 4 + 5. For example: 13 * 2 = 26 + 4 = 30 + 5 = 35.
      Another example: 13 * 1 = 13 + 4 = 17 + 5 = 22.
